    It is not actually the intimacy itself that people fear. If people could be guaranteed that intimacy would continue to be a positive experience, they would have no fear of it. What they fear is the possibility of getting hurt as a result of being intimate with another. Losing the other person, and the fear of engulfment of being invaded, controlled, and losing oneself.
